Abstract
This paper presents a modification of the sentient particle swarm optimization algorithm intended to introduce some psychology factor of emotion into the algorithm. At the same time, the algorithm compares the real velocity and position error with the threshold for finding conditionality condition of dissipative particle. It guides individuals to behave reasonably with the capability of self-adaptation in activities of self-cognition and sociality via quantifying the sensation intension as a result of environmental stimulation according to the sensation model. Considering the complexity of a swarm intelligent system at the level of sensation brings about optimization of the comprehensive capability of global, local searching and cooperating with each other. The resulting algorithm is shown to perform significantly better than the original algorithm on different benchmark optimization problems. Avoiding premature convergence allows the improved SPSO to continue search for global optima, reaching better solutions than SPSO with a much faster convergence speed.
